Kolkata Bus Rapid Transit System

Kolkata BRTS is a bus rapid transit system taken up by KMDA. Beginning at Ultadanga, the route will cover 15.5 km running along the E M Bypass to Garia. The corridor connects major growth centres like Ultadanga, Salt Lake, Tangra Metropolitan, Anandapur, Mukundapur and Patuli township. The project is under construction, and expected to be completed by 2013.[1]

Corridors

The route will cover places like Ultadanga, the Kakurgachi access to EM Bypass, Apollo Hospital, the Phoolbagan access to EM Bypass, Salt Lake Stadium, Beliaghata, Chingrihata, Metropolitan, Mathpukur, Science City, Panchanangram, VIP Bazar, Tagore Park, Ruby Hospital, Mandir Para, Prince Anwar Shah Road, Singhabari, Mukundapur, Ajoy Nagar, Peerless Hospital, Patuli Ghosh Para, Baishnavghata-Patuli and Dhalai Bridge, Kumarkhali. Key junctions include Chingrihata, Paroma Island, Ruby Hospital and Prince Anwar Shah Road.

Design Speed

The speed design for the BRTS corridor is proposed to be around 50 km/h.

Project Status

2011

March: Union Urban Development ministry clears proposal for the project. IVRCL is awarded the contract.

2014

July: Not much progress as of now. Public estimated completion date 2018. No project plan made public by government.

2017

January: Widening of roads are happening in some places. No major progress has been done so far. Metro work in E M Bypass can delay the progress.
